Hydrogen fuel production for fuel cell from methane gas is studied by using the plasma reforming technology which is eco-friendly method without generating harmful gas of carbon monoxide or carbon dioxide. Hydrogen production rate became larger as increasing input power and it became smaller with increasing methane gas flow. The highest hydrogen rate obtained about 30% by the plasma reforming under conditions of input power of 290 W and methane gas flow of 100 mL/min. Moreover, it was found that high hydrogen production was attainable by using the plasma reactor having wide gap for the velocity control of gas flow at higher input power region.
